WHAT WE DO: PREMIUM WEB DESIGN SERVICES
+254 721 351 344
info@lexxil.com

Responsive Website Design: A Comprehensive Guide for 2024

In today’s digital landscape, having a website that looks and functions flawlessly across all devices is no longer optional; it’s essential. Responsive website design addresses this need by creating websites that adapt to different screen sizes and resolutions. This comprehensive guide will delve into the intricacies of responsive website design, exploring its benefits, implementation strategies, and best practices. We will also discuss how responsive website design contributes to a better user experience and improved search engine optimization (SEO).

What is Responsive Website Design?

Responsive website design is an approach to web design that makes web pages render well on a variety of devices and window or screen sizes. It uses flexible grids, flexible images, and CSS media queries to adapt the layout and content of a website to fit the screen of the device being used. This ensures that users have a consistent and optimal experience regardless of whether they are browsing on a desktop computer, a laptop, a tablet, or a smartphone.

The core principle behind responsive website design is to provide a single codebase that can adapt to different screen sizes. This eliminates the need to create separate websites for different devices, saving time and resources. Instead, the website uses CSS media queries to detect the screen size and apply different styles accordingly.

Responsive website design is not just about resizing images and text; it’s about rethinking the entire user experience. It involves considering how users interact with the website on different devices and optimizing the layout and content to provide the best possible experience. This may involve simplifying navigation, reducing the amount of text, or using larger buttons and links.

Key Elements of Responsive Website Design

Several key elements contribute to successful responsive website design:

  • Flexible Grids: Using relative units like percentages instead of fixed units like pixels to define the width of elements.
  • Flexible Images: Ensuring images scale proportionally to fit the screen size without losing quality or distorting.
  • CSS Media Queries: Using CSS to apply different styles based on the screen size, resolution, and orientation of the device.

Why is Responsive Website Design Important?

Responsive website design is crucial for several reasons, impacting user experience, SEO, and overall business success.

Firstly, it enhances the user experience. Users expect websites to work seamlessly on their devices. A responsive website ensures that visitors can easily navigate and interact with the content, regardless of their device. This leads to increased engagement, lower bounce rates, and higher conversion rates.

Secondly, responsive website design is essential for SEO. Google prioritizes mobile-friendly websites in its search rankings. A responsive website is considered mobile-friendly and is therefore more likely to rank higher in search results. This means more organic traffic and increased visibility for your business.

Thirdly, it saves time and resources. Creating and maintaining separate websites for different devices can be costly and time-consuming. Responsive website design allows you to manage a single website that adapts to all devices, saving you time and money.

Finally, responsive website design improves brand consistency. A consistent user experience across all devices reinforces your brand identity and builds trust with your audience. This helps to create a positive brand image and encourages repeat visits.

Benefits of Responsive Website Design

Here’s a more detailed look at the benefits:

  • Improved User Experience
  • Enhanced SEO Performance
  • Cost-Effectiveness
  • Increased Mobile Traffic
  • Better Conversion Rates
  • Enhanced Brand Consistency

Implementing Responsive Website Design

Implementing responsive website design involves several steps, from planning and design to development and testing. It requires a solid understanding of HTML, CSS, and JavaScript, as well as a keen eye for detail.

The first step is to plan the layout and content of the website. This involves creating wireframes and mockups that show how the website will look on different devices. It’s important to consider the user experience and ensure that the navigation is intuitive and easy to use.

The next step is to develop the website using HTML, CSS, and JavaScript. This involves creating the structure of the website using HTML, styling the website using CSS, and adding interactivity using JavaScript. It’s important to use flexible grids and flexible images to ensure that the website adapts to different screen sizes.

The final step is to test the website on different devices and browsers. This involves using browser developer tools to simulate different screen sizes and resolutions. It’s also important to test the website on real devices to ensure that it works correctly in different environments.

Implementing responsive website design can be challenging, but the benefits are well worth the effort. By following these steps, you can create a website that provides a great user experience on all devices and helps you achieve your business goals.

Tools and Technologies for Responsive Website Design

Several tools and technologies can aid in the responsive website design process:

  • CSS Frameworks: Bootstrap, Foundation, Materialize
  • Media Queries: Essential for applying different styles based on screen size
  • Viewport Meta Tag: Controls how the page scales on different devices
  • Browser Developer Tools: Used for testing and debugging on various screen sizes

Best Practices for Responsive Website Design

To ensure that your responsive website design is effective, it’s important to follow best practices. These practices cover various aspects of design and development, from content optimization to performance optimization.

Firstly, prioritize mobile-first design. This means designing the website for mobile devices first and then adapting it for larger screens. This approach ensures that the website is optimized for the smallest screens and that the user experience is consistent across all devices.

Secondly, optimize images for different screen sizes. This involves using responsive images that scale proportionally to fit the screen size without losing quality. It also involves compressing images to reduce file size and improve page load time.

Thirdly, simplify navigation. Mobile devices have limited screen space, so it’s important to simplify navigation and make it easy for users to find what they’re looking for. This may involve using a hamburger menu or a tab bar.

Fourthly, use clear and concise content. Mobile users are often on the go, so it’s important to use clear and concise content that is easy to read and understand. This may involve using shorter sentences, bullet points, and headings.

Finally, test your website thoroughly on different devices and browsers. This involves using browser developer tools to simulate different screen sizes and resolutions. It’s also important to test the website on real devices to ensure that it works correctly in different environments.

By following these best practices, you can create a responsive website that provides a great user experience on all devices and helps you achieve your business goals.

Optimizing Content for Responsive Website Design

Content is king, even in responsive design. Consider these points:

  • Use concise and clear language.
  • Prioritize essential information.
  • Use headings and subheadings to break up text.
  • Optimize images for mobile viewing.

The Future of Responsive Website Design

The future of responsive website design is bright, with new technologies and trends emerging all the time. As devices continue to evolve and user expectations continue to rise, responsive website design will become even more important.

One trend to watch is the rise of progressive web apps (PWAs). PWAs are web applications that provide a native app-like experience. They can be installed on users’ devices, work offline, and send push notifications. PWAs are built using web technologies like HTML, CSS, and JavaScript, and they are responsive by default.

Another trend to watch is the increasing use of artificial intelligence (AI) in web design. AI can be used to personalize the user experience, automate tasks, and improve website performance. For example, AI can be used to optimize images for different screen sizes or to recommend content based on user behavior.

Finally, the future of responsive website design will be shaped by the evolving needs of users. As users become more demanding and expect a seamless experience across all devices, responsive website design will need to adapt to meet these expectations.

By staying up-to-date with the latest trends and technologies, you can ensure that your website remains responsive and provides a great user experience for years to come.

Accessibility and Responsive Website Design

Accessibility is a crucial aspect of responsive website design:

  • Ensure sufficient color contrast.
  • Use ARIA attributes to improve screen reader compatibility.
  • Provide alternative text for images.
  • Make sure the website is navigable using the keyboard.

Conclusion

Responsive website design is a critical aspect of modern web development. It ensures that your website provides a seamless and engaging experience for users on all devices, leading to improved user satisfaction, better SEO rankings, and increased business success. By understanding the principles, implementing best practices, and staying up-to-date with the latest trends, you can create a responsive website that meets the needs of your audience and helps you achieve your goals. Embrace responsive website design to future-proof your online presence.

About the author

[alert-success]General Inquiries

For any inquiry about Lexxil Digital, please click the button below and fill in form.

[/alert-success]

WhatsApp Icon
WhatsApp Inquiry